Information Technology Sector Research
The Information Technology sector is currently defined by a robust, earnings-driven rally anchored in structural growth across semiconductors, cloud computing, and AI infrastructure. Empirical data from the past year demonstrates that equity gains in the US and emerging markets are backed by fundamental profit growth that has significantly outpaced price appreciation, distancing the sector from speculative bubble dynamics. Despite recent investor caution regarding interest rate paths and AI capital expenditure sustainability, analysts view current market consolidation as a positioning shift rather than a degradation of sector fundamentals. In parallel, the Japanese system integration market is evolving through value-based pricing and AI-driven development, providing a resilient niche that remains shielded from broader disruption fears. As enterprises enter early-stage adoption cycles, the massive multi-billion dollar investment in tech infrastructure serves as a sustained tailwind for the long-term value chain. Consequently, current share price volatility is increasingly viewed by institutional research as an opportunity to gain exposure to companies positioned to capitalize on sustained generative AI demand.
